Critical Features to Consider in Adhesive Cutting Scissors
Choosing the right adhesive cutting scissors is essential for reaching perfect results in any crafting project. Some key features can greatly enhance the user experience and outcome. First, sharp blades made from high-quality stainless steel are vital for clean, precise cuts, ensuring that materials are not frayed or damaged. Comfortable handles provide comfort during extended use, reducing hand fatigue and improving control.
In addition, look for scissors with a non-stick coating, which can stop adhesive residues from accumulating on the blades. This feature improves the scissors' longevity and preserves cutting efficiency. A safety lock is another important aspect, enabling users to safely store the scissors when not in use. To conclude, consider the blade length; shorter blades deliver better maneuverability for intricate designs, while longer blades are excellent for straight cuts. By prioritizing these features, crafters can select the ideal scissors for their specific needs.
Maintain Your Scissors for Extended Life
Maintaining adhesive cutting scissors is crucial for maintaining their longevity and peak performance. Regular cleaning is essential; crafters should wash read the information the blades with a soft cloth to get rid of adhesive residue and debris that can diminish cutting efficiency. Occasional sharpening is needed to sustain a accurate edge, ensuring clean and accurate cuts.
Moreover, keeping scissors in a sheath or case prevents damage and accidental dulling. It is best to maintain them in a dry environment to stop rust and corrosion, which can reduce their effectiveness over time.
In addition, making sure that the pivot screw is balanced in tightness will enable smooth operation. Regularly checking for any signs of wear or damage will help spot concerns before they intensify. By observing these maintenance practices, crafters can extend the lifespan and functionality of their adhesive cutting scissors, ensuring flawless crafting experiences.
Common Errors Crafters Experience With Adhesive Cutting Scissors
Numerous crafters unintentionally commit serious errors when using adhesive cutting scissors, which can hinder their projects. One common error is using the wrong scissors for different materials. Adhesive cutting scissors are created for specific tasks, and applying them to unsuitable surfaces can cause ineffective cuts. Another mistake is using too much pressure while cutting, which can dull the blades and result in uneven edges.
In addition, crafters often neglect proper cleaning, enabling adhesive residue to gather, which weakens performance. Failing to store scissors adequately—such as keeping them uncovered or in damp conditions—can also result in damage over time. Last but not least, many crafters neglect to practice controlled cutting techniques, causing jagged lines and imprecise shapes. By identifying these mistakes, crafters can refine their skills and attain more uniform, professional results in their projects.

How Do I Know When My Scissors Need Sharpening?
Sharpening becomes necessary when scissors struggle with clean cuts through materials, leave ragged edges, or require substantial pressure. Routine examination of the blade's performance can assist in identifying the optimal time for maintenance to ensure maximum cutting effectiveness.
